The 2026 "Wallet-Flow" Tax: Small Stakes, Big Impact
The Finance Act 2025 introduced a fundamental shift in how taxes are collected. For low-stake punters, understanding this "wallet-flow" system is vital to managing a small bankroll.
How it Works for Small Bets:
Deposit Tax (5% Excise Duty): Even if you deposit a small amount, the tax applies. If you deposit KSh 20 via M-Pesa to place a few KSh 1 bets, KSh 1 is deducted as tax. Your wallet will reflect KSh 19.
Withdrawal Tax (5% Withholding Tax): This replaces the old 20% tax on net winnings. If you win KSh 100 from a KSh 1 bet, you only pay KSh 5 when you withdraw it to your mobile wallet.
Benefit for Casuals: The reduction from 20% (on winnings) to 5% (on withdrawal) is a massive win for small-scale punters who hit big multipliers. In 2026, you keep more of your jackpot than you would have in previous years.
